**Q: How do I access the Brindlewood partner SFTP drop?**

New hires at Fennimore Logistics should first request the drop role from their team lead, then verify the host fingerprint against the onboarding wiki before connecting. Files from Brindlewood arrive nightly and must not be renamed. If the service account is ever locked out, recovery requires the passphrase held by the integrations team, shown below.

recovery phrase for yajop-tagef: quenael-zoriel-aldael-quenax-druion

Welcome to the Marigold Catalog team! Quick primer on cache invalidation: when a merchant edits a product, the Pricewhistle service pushes an invalidation event, and the edge cache should refresh within about 90 seconds. If a customer reports stale prices beyond that, you can trigger a manual flush from the support console. The flush request has to be signed, or the cache tier will reject it. Sign your flush requests with the key below.

deploy key for kahag-kagaf: bky9_uLYdkfG6Z

# Sweeper release — Gravekeep

Gravekeep reaps orphaned resources (detached volumes, stale load balancers, zombie snapshots) on a 6-hour cycle. Deploy order: pause the scheduler, ship the new reaper image, replay the last dry-run report, confirm zero unexpected deletions, resume. Do not skip the dry-run replay — a bad filter once deleted live volumes at our Fernmoor site. Rollback is image pin plus scheduler restart; state is idempotent. All reaper images must be verified before the scheduler will accept them, using this key:

signing key of kawep-bawep = bky3_7Bx

## Config drift: Sproutly watering scheduler

The Sproutly scheduler in the greenhouse cluster has drifted from the canonical config in the deploy repo. Someone hand-edited the watering intervals on the prod node during the July heat event and never backported the change. As a result, redeploys silently revert to stale intervals and the succulent zones get overwatered. Future maintainers: always change intervals in the repo, not on the host. To document the current state before we reconcile, the live values on the prod node are listed below.

config for yahof-tajop:
zorath:
  pin: 7493
  metrics_host: metrics.zorath.tolvaqsys.internal
  tenant: praiel
  seal: seal_fd9cd4f1